Strategic Significance of Air Bases in Modern Air Warfare

Air bases hold a vital role in modern air warfare due to their strategic positioning and operational capabilities. They serve as critical points for launching and supporting military aircraft, enabling rapid response to evolving threats. Control of air bases often translates into a significant tactical advantage, influencing the outcome of conflicts.

These installations enhance the reach and sustainability of air forces by providing essential logistical support. They facilitate fueling, maintenance, and ammunition management, ensuring aircraft are mission-ready and capable of prolonged operations. Infrastructure at air bases directly affects operational efficiency and response times.

Additionally, air bases function as command and control hubs, integrating various military assets into a cohesive operational network. Their geographic placement can create a defensive perimeter or extend influence into regional or strategic areas. Properly positioned, they significantly augment a nation’s airpower and deterrence capabilities.

Understanding the strategic importance of air bases underscores their role beyond mere infrastructure. Their presence shapes the dynamics of air warfare, enabling countries to project power, sustain operations, and maintain regional stability effectively.

Fueling and Maintenance Capabilities

Fueling and maintenance capabilities are vital components of an effective air base, supporting sustained air operations during military conflicts. These functions ensure aircraft readiness, safety, and operational efficiency. A well-equipped base minimizes downtime and extends aircraft service life.

Key aspects of fueling and maintenance include:

  1. Fuel Supply Systems: Reliable resupply infrastructure, including storage tanks and pipelines, guarantees continuous refueling. Adequate fuel storage is critical for prolonged missions and rapid deployment.
  2. Maintenance Facilities: On-site repair depots, hangars, and specialist personnel facilitate routine and emergency aircraft repairs, keeping aircraft operational and safe.
  3. Resource Management: Effective inventory control of spare parts and lubricants contributes to swift maintenance responses and minimizes delays.
  4. Infrastructure Importance: Modern air bases incorporate specialized facilities such as fueling points, maintenance bays, and equipment that support aircraft endurance and performance.

Ammunition Storage and Management

Ammunition storage and management at air bases are vital components of operational efficiency and safety. Proper facilities ensure that munitions are stored securely, minimizing the risk of accidental detonation and facilitating rapid access during missions. This requires specialized design considerations, including robust barriers, controlled temperatures, and comprehensive security measures.

Effective management encompasses inventory control, ensuring that supplies are accurately tracked and replenished as needed. This prevents shortages that could compromise combat readiness and reduces excess stock that might pose logistical or safety hazards. Advanced inventory systems often integrate real-time tracking and automated replenishment protocols.

Furthermore, strategic placement of ammunition depots within air bases enhances operational responsiveness. Well-organized storage allows for swift loading onto aircraft and reduces transit time during wartime or training exercises. Maintaining strict safety standards and regular inspections is essential to uphold the integrity of munitions and protect personnel and infrastructure.

Geographic Placement and Its Impact on Defense

The geographic placement of air bases significantly influences their strategic value and the overall effectiveness of a nation’s air defense. A well-positioned air base extends the reach of military operations and enhances rapid response capabilities.

Key factors include proximity to potential conflict zones, access to vital airspace, and defensible terrain. These considerations determine the base’s ability to project power and conduct sustained operations without logistical interruptions.

Optimal placement also minimizes vulnerability by avoiding easily targeted locations. Conversely, strategically located bases near critical borders or maritime chokepoints enable quick deployment and surveillance, thus strengthening national security.

The following are critical aspects of geographic placement impacting defense:

  1. Distance from potential adversaries.
  2. Accessibility to key regions and strategic assets.
  3. Terrain and natural defenses.
  4. Alignment with national defense and security objectives.

Building and Maintaining Air Bases: Challenges and Considerations

Building and maintaining air bases involve complex logistical and strategic considerations. The initial construction phase must address challenging terrain, geopolitical factors, and environmental impacts, often requiring significant planning and resource allocation. Securing remote or contested areas adds further difficulty, demanding advanced engineering and negotiation skills.

Operational sustainability depends heavily on ongoing maintenance, which includes infrastructure upgrades, repair of runways, and technological modernization. These tasks require specialized skills and continuous funding, making resource management a critical component of air base longevity. Ensuring resilient facilities against natural and human-made threats remains an ongoing challenge.

Furthermore, security considerations are paramount. Air bases are potential targets for adversaries, necessitating robust defensive measures, surveillance systems, and perimeter security. Balancing accessibility with protection is essential to prevent vulnerabilities while maintaining operational readiness.

Lastly, environmental and geopolitical factors influence the strategic decisions behind building and maintaining air bases. Local regulations, regional stability, and international treaties may restrict construction or influence operational parameters, shaping the broader scope of air base logistics and security strategies.

From Cold War to Contemporary Conflicts

During the Cold War, air bases were primarily designed for strategic deterrence and rapid deployment capabilities. They supported nuclear deterrence through long-range bombers and increased surveillance operations. This emphasis shaped their construction and operational protocols.

Contemporary conflicts have expanded the role of air bases, integrating advanced technology and new warfare tactics. Military strategists now focus on flexibility, electronic warfare, and drone operations, transforming their functions in modern air warfare.

Key developments include:

  • Adoption of unmanned aerial vehicles (UAVs) and stealth aircraft.
  • Integration with cyber operations for enhanced command and control.
  • Emphasis on rapid mobility and resilience against asymmetric threats.

Overall, the evolution reflects a shift from static deterrence toward dynamic, multidimensional operational environments. Air bases now serve as vital centers for combined arms operations, surveillance, and technological innovation within the framework of modern air warfare.

Integration with Electronic Warfare and Cyber Operations

Integration with electronic warfare and cyber operations has become a vital aspect of modern air base operations. Air bases now serve as focal points for electromagnetic spectrum management, enabling the detection, disruption, or neutralization of adversary communication and radar systems. This integration enhances operational security and survivability during complex conflicts.

Cyber capabilities are increasingly embedded within the infrastructure of air bases to safeguard critical systems and facilitate offensive and defensive cyber operations. Protecting command centers, communication links, and data repositories against cyber threats ensures continuous operational readiness. Conversely, cyber operations can target enemy networks, degrading their command, control, and intelligence collection.

The seamless incorporation of electronic warfare and cyber elements into air base functions effectively transcends traditional boundaries of air warfare. It requires sophisticated coordination between offensive cyber units, electronic attack platforms, and conventional air power. This integration enhances the air base’s role as a vital node in contemporary military strategy and power projection.
